Transaction 2c0b59092f864a03a7b9d756fd684c1dc9729409a50aa6368868f30dcc0ae233
1 Input
1 Output
-
2c0b59092f864a03a7b9d756fd684c1dc9729409a50aa6368868f30dcc0ae233:0
- value
- 22558
- script pubkey
- OP_0 OP_PUSHBYTES_20 c77b84a6525f3ba82a30fb60139743a86a9ddac5
- address
- bc1qcaacffjjtua6s23sldsp896r4p4fmkk98ehlgg